Abstract
Assessment has always been at the heart of teaching and learning. The new model of modern schools and of the constructivism teaching-learning process lights upon the problems in assessment too. The question is how to evaluate the outcomes and activities of students during the lessons with activity based methods and forms of learning to which can belong project based learning and cooperative learning too. The assessment for learning (in different sources it called authentic assessment) can be the answer for the question.
